PROBLEM TO BE SOLVED: To provide an active material capable of producing a large discharge capacity with a high rate characteristic. SOLUTION: A method for manufacturing the active material includes: a hydrothermal synthesis step of heating under pressure a mixture that contains a lithium source, a vanadium source, a phosphoric acid source, water, and an ascorbic acid, the ratio of the mole number of lithium atoms to the mole number of vanadium atoms and the ratio of the mole number of phosphorus atoms to the mole number of vanadium atoms are 0.95-1.2, and the ratio of the mole number of the ascorbic acid to the mole number of the vanadium atoms is 0.05-0.6; and a firing step of heating a material obtained at the hydrothermal synthesis step to obtain LiVOPO<SB>4</SB>having aβ-type crystal structure.
